默认情况下,go build 命令会包含调试信息,但如果使用了 -ldflags 标志,则需要小心处理。
测试覆盖率: 结合-cover标志生成测试覆盖率报告,例如go test -cover ./...。
然而,这种方式在循环中会产生大量的临时字符串对象,导致频繁的内存分配和拷贝,从而降低程序的性能。
开发者可使用session()或Session门面存取数据,利用Session::flash()实现闪存功能,并通过cookie()函数安全设置加密、HttpOnly、Secure等属性的Cookie。
尝试将其作为数组访问,会导致无法获取到期望的数据,或者只能获取到响应内容(如JSON字符串)的字符数组。
Kubernetes 的 VolumeSnapshot 是一种用于持久化存储卷快照的 API 资源,它允许你对 PersistentVolume(PV)创建时间点快照,用于备份、恢复或快速克隆数据。
在go语言中处理json数据时,我们通常会使用encoding/json包。
文章将提供详细的示例代码、调试技巧及注意事项,确保api请求的准确性和稳定性。
CSV文件:存储表格数据 CSV(逗号分隔值)文件非常适合存储类似表格的数据。
1. 引言与问题背景 在数据分析中,我们经常需要对某一列进行累积求和,但这个求和过程并非总是从头到尾的。
策略: Newtonsoft.Json: 可以使用[JsonProperty("oldName")]来映射旧的属性名,或编写自定义JsonConverter来处理类型转换。
如果ok为false,表示通道已关闭,并且val将是通道元素类型的零值。
实现方式包括: 使用两个 Deployment 分别管理旧版和新版,配合 Service 或 Ingress 流量切分。
使用 typedef int (MathFunc)(int, int); 可简化声明,提升代码可读性。
设置整体请求超时(Timeout) 最简单的方式是为http.Client设置Timeout,它控制从请求开始到收到响应的总时间: client := &http.Client{ Timeout: 10 * time.Second, } <p>resp, err := client.Get("<a href="https://www.php.cn/link/85c19375f0c12c6793bf66b4e2666dc4">https://www.php.cn/link/85c19375f0c12c6793bf66b4e2666dc4</a>") if err != nil { log.Fatal(err) } defer resp.Body.Close()上面的例子中,如果请求超过10秒未完成,会返回超时错误。
这个库以其C++11/14/17的风格和易用性,让JSON数据与C++容器之间的转换变得非常自然。
使用中间件记录请求日志 Go的net/http包支持中间件模式,可以在处理请求前后插入日志逻辑。
例如,尝试使用df["Value"].any() > 0。
1. MarkLogic集群进行分布式XQuery查询 MarkLogic是一个原生XML数据库,它从设计之初就考虑了分布式和可扩展性。
总结 本文介绍了如何使用 Python 列表生成斐波那契数列,并重点讲解了如何避免在循环中出现重复值。
本文链接:http://www.komputia.com/34535_73084.html